Emerging Industrial Channels Redefining Methylene Blue Consumption Trends
The global demand for methylene blue is accelerating as industries seek reliable, high-quality chemical compounds for diverse applications ranging from medical diagnostics to industrial oxidation-reduction processes. The compound has steadily grown beyond its historical role and is now recognized as an essential input across clinical laboratories, aquaculture operations, environmental treatments, and specialized chemical synthesis. With improved awareness surrounding formulation safety and enhanced manufacturing capabilities, various sectors are showing increased preference for refined methylene blue solutions. This shift is also influenced by upgrading healthcare infrastructures and rising scientific research activity, particularly in regions experiencing rapid technological adoption.
